The North Carolina A&T Aggies men’s basketball team currently competes in the Colonial Athletic Association, having formerly played in the Mid-Eastern Athletic Conference from 1970 to 2021. The Aggies have appeared in ten NCAA Division I Tournaments. The 2013 team made history when the Aggies won their first Division I post-season game (either NCAA or NIT), defeating Liberty. The Aggies made their tenth appearance in the NCAA Division I tournament and had their first win. The Aggies have appeared in four NCAA Division II Tournaments. They have appeared in the National Invitation Tournament (NIT) two times in 1976 & 1981.
